Health
As a small breed, Yorkies are predisposed to certain health issues. Some of them include tracheal collapses, gastrointestinal problems, and dental disease due to their small mouths. Yorkies are also prone to develop hypoglycemia or low blood sugar levels that could cause weakness, confusion and even seizures. This condition is particularly prone in puppies under 4 months old however, it can happen anytime, particularly when the dog or pup undergoes a sudden change in diet, illness or stress.
Diarrrhea is a common occurrence in Yorkshire Terriers and can be extremely dangerous for small breeds like this one, as it can cause rapid dehydration. Food intolerances or sudden changes to diet could trigger the condition. Stress and infections are also possible causes.
Another problem that is often encountered is dental disease, which can be caused by overcrowded teeth and plaque and tartar buildup. It is important for dogs to undergo regular dental cleanings with anesthesia to evaluate their oral health, get rid of bacterial plaque and tartar and treat or remove any tooth that is unhealthy.

Training
Puppies require a structured eating schedule each day to avoid hypoglycemia, which can cause weakness and lethargy. As they grow, a transition to three meals per day and eating healthy snacks will help meet their growing needs while also developing an established routine.
It is essential to make sure your home is puppy-proof in order to create an environment that is safe and protect your pet from injury. It also lets you keep an eye on your puppy's activities as he explores the world around him to ensure that he is not exposed to hazards. This is particularly important during the stage of teething that begins around 3 to 4 months old and continues between 7 and 8 month. This is the time when he will lose his 28 deciduous (baby or milk) teeth and replace them with adult teeth of 42. Puppies in this stage often suffer from itching or pain and this can cause them to chew on anything they can reach.
Early socialization, which should begin when the entire sequence of vaccinations is completed, is vital to raising a Yorkie that is well-adjusted. This includes exposing your puppy to various sounds and textures, as well as household items and also people of all ages. With your veterinarian's approval it is also recommended to introduce your puppy to many pets that are friendly, vaccinated, and other pets.
